Report on the secondary analyses of existing comparative data, with a special focus on generational differences– guidelines for other WPs of the project. Using data from the European Social Survey (ESS) modules 6 and 10 (on democracy), and the World Value Survey (WVS) for unveiling Europeans’ attitudes concerning democracy and its alternatives, as well as V-Dem project and EIU Democracy Index and Freedom House data. Specific focus on attitudes, and evaluations of democracy on the pan-European level and in particular countries.

Using established horizon-scanning methods (e.g., desk research) plus semi-automated text mining), an identification of high impact uncertainties within a dynamic environment of social, technological, ecological, economic, political, legal and ethical factors (e.g., STEEPLE framework) shaping the futures of democracy in Europe. Horizon scanning activities will pay specific attention to trends and uncertainties related to gender dimensions.

Data management plan and open science and research ethics and integrity plan. Will follow the Commission’s FAIR Data Management Plan (DMP) template and outline data generated, whether and how it will be exploited or made accessible for verification and re-use, and how it will be curated and preserved. The DMP will be updated with project interim and final reviews, and over the course of the project whenever significant changes arise (e.g., new data, changes in consortium policies, changes in consortium composition and external factors).
